Cross-buy
noun, verb
noun, verb 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 A feature of some digital distribution systems, especially video games, allowing a person who buys the product for one platform or device to use the versions for other platforms or devices at no additional cost. countable, uncountable
- 2 A product purchased according to this scheme. countable, uncountable
Verb
- 1 To purchase (a product) according to this scheme.
Etymology
From cross- + buy.
